IMI Norgren Straight Tube-To-Tube Adaptor, Push-In 8mm to Push-In 8mm - PNEUFIT Series - 100200800


Conveniently connect two hoses of equal diameter together using this sturdy adaptor from IMI Norgren. It’s made from PBT and nickel-plated brass, making it corrosion-resistant and suitable for use in harsh environments. The unit has a push-in mechanism that firmly grips the tube, ensuring a reliable hold, even in vibrating setups. The push-in design also helps with easy and quick removal of the tube – all you need to do is press down on the removal ring.

Features & Benefits


• Length of 35.5mm for use in confined spaces
• Maximum operating pressure of 18 bar, suitable for use in medium-duty to heavy-duty applications
• Wide operating temperature range of -20°C to +80°C, making it useful in challenging environments
• 8mm diameter to accommodate smaller tubes

How do I connect a hose to this adapter?


You manually connect a hose to this adaptor, simply pushing it through the collet until you feel it hit the backstop. The unit has an O-ring that securely grips the tube once it's fully inserted.
